
/* ---------- SUCHERGEBNIS ---------- */


.os_main_left_td { display:none }
.os_main_shop { width:100% ; margin:0 ; padding:0 }
.os_content_all .content { padding-top:1px }

/* Artikel-Boxen-Layout */

.os_search_list { padding-top:20px }
.os_search_list .thumbnails { margin-left:-8px ; margin-right:-8px }
.os_search_list .thumbnails li { padding: 0 15px 0 15px }
.os_search_list .thumbnails li .thumb { width:100% ; height:auto }

/* Filter */

.os_search_filter_div { text-align:left ; padding:12px 0 25px 0 }
.os_search_filter_div select , .os_search_filter_div input[type='select'] { width:auto ; font-size:0.917em ; font-family:Verdana ; background:#fff }
.os_search_filter_div .title { font-size:0.917em ; font-weight:bold ; padding: 4px 0 10px 0 }
.os_search_filter_sel , .os_search_filter { margin:5px 5px 5px 0 }
.os_search_filter_div .os_search_filter_sel_active { background:#FFFFE1 ; font-weight:bold }
.os_search_filter_div .os_search_filter_sel_Ffp { }
.os_search_filter_div .os_search_filter_sel_Ffs { }
.os_search_filter_div .os_search_filter_sel_Ffv { }
.os_search_filter_div .os_search_filter_sel_Ffc { max-width:300px }

.select2.factive .select2-selection { background:#FFFFE1 ; font-weight:600 }
.select2-container--default .select2-selection--single { border:1px solid #d7d7d7 !important ; margin-bottom:5px ; -webkit-border-radius:0 !important ; -moz-border-radius:0 !important ; border-radius:0 !important }

.os_head_search1_div { padding:6px }
.os_head_search1_div ul { list-style:none ; padding:0 ; margin:0 ; overflow:auto }
.os_head_search1_div ul li { float:left ; padding-right:15px }

/* Formular */

.os_search_formtab td { padding: 3px 40px 3px 0 }
.os_search_formdiv hr { color:#e0e0e0 ; border:0 ; height:1px ; margin:20px 0 20px 0 }
.os_search_formdiv text { width:220px }

/* Pagination Kopf und Fuss */

.os_pages_headwrap.search { }
.os_pages_headwrap.search .pline1 { padding-top:5px ; padding-bottom:5px }
.os_pages_headwrap.search .pline1 .pleft { font-weight:bold }
.os_pages_headwrap.search .pline2 { border-top:1px solid #d7d7d7 ; border-bottom:1px solid #d7d7d7 ; padding-top:8px ; padding-bottom:8px }
.os_pages_headwrap.search .pline2 button { padding:0 ; margin:0 ; border:0 ; background:none ; font-size:100% }
.os_pages_headwrap.search .pleft { line-height:22px }
.os_pages_headwrap.search .pright { line-height:22px ; text-align:right }

.os_pages_footwrap.search { border-top:1px solid #d7d7d7 ; padding-top:15px ; padding-bottom:5px }
.os_pages_footwrap.search .pleft { line-height:30px }
.os_pages_footwrap.search .pright { text-align:right }
.os_pages_footwrap.search .pagi { margin: 0 15px 0 15px }


/* ---------- END ---------- */